A 1995 United Kingdom silver proof two-pound coin issued by the Royal Mint to commemorate the 50th anniversary of the United Nations. The coin features the Michael Rizzello reverse design and the Raphael Maklouf obverse portrait of Queen Elizabeth II. Struck in .925 sterling silver, the coin is housed in its original clear acrylic capsule and presented in a blue leatherette case with the corresponding Certificate of Authenticity.
Weight: 15.97 grams
Diameter: 28.40 millimetres.
